by Stephanie J. Fitzgerald
"What roles do literary and community texts and social media play in the memory, politics, and lived experience of those dispossessed?" Fitzgerald asks this question in her introduction and sets out to answer it in her study of literature and social media by (primarily) Native women who are writing about and often actively protesting against displacement caused both by forced relocation and environmental disaster.

UNM Press Books honored at the 2015 New Mexico--Arizona Book Awards
Five UNM Press titles won seven awards at the 2015 New Mexico--Arizona Book Awards this month. Winners were announced at the New Mexico--Arizona Book Awards annual banquet held Friday, November 20, at the Tanoan Country Club in Albuquerque. The awards are managed by the New Mexico Book Co-op and are judged by a group of librarians, teachers, booksellers, and book marketing experts.
